Publication Date: October 2008
Publisher: Center for Housing Policy (Washington, D.C.)
Author(s): Maya Brennan; Barbara J. Lipman
Research Area: Banking and finance; Social conditions
Keywords: housing expenses; mortgages
Type: Report
Abstract:
Maya Brennan serves as a research associate for the Center for Housing Policy. Barbara J. Lipman is the research director for the Center for Housing Policy. This study examines change in a wide variety of housing expenses from 1996 to 2006, revealing that increases in mortgages and rents aren't the only reason why Americans may be feeling "Stretched Thin."
